php怎么去掉第一个字符
时间 : 2023-03-02 03:22:01声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

php是一种简单而强大的编程语言,它可用于开发网站、Web应用程序和命令行脚本。有时,我们可能需要操作字符串,比如添加或删除字符。这里介绍如何使用php去掉字符串的第一个字符。

使用php去掉字符串的第一个字符的方法有几种:

一、使用php函数substr(),它可以从一个字符串中提取指定长度的字符并返回它。示例代码如下:

$str = “hello”;

$new_str = substr($str, 1);

上面的代码用来去掉字符串$str的第一个字符。提取字符从位置1开始,范围为整个字符串,即从位置1开始后面所有字符。

二、使用php内置函数str_split()来把字符串转换成一个数组,然后使用array_shift()函数来去掉数组的第一个元素,并返回一个剩余的字符串示例代码如下:

$str = “hello”;

$arr = str_split($str);

array_shift($arr);

$new_str = implode(”, $arr);

上面的代码可以去掉字符串$str的第一字符。str_split()用来把字符串转换成一个字符数组,array_shift()去掉数组的第一个元素,implode()用来把剩余的数组元素重新组合成字符串。

三、使用php内置函数str_replace(),它可以在一个字符串中用另一个字符串替换某个指定字符。下面是示例代码:

$str = “hello”;

$new_str = str_replace(”hello”, “ello”, $str);

上面的代码使用str_replace() 函数用空字符串替换了$str中的h,从而实现去掉字符串的第一个字符。

以上是使用PHP去掉字符串的第一个字

PHP是一种流行的服务器端脚本语言,被广泛应用于Web开发,在很多情况下,我们可能会遇到要去掉一个字符的情况,那么 php 怎么去掉第一个字符?

首先,要了解PHP的字符串处理函数,具体有两个:substr() 和 substr_replace()。

1、使用 substr() 函数,可以使用截取字符串的方式去掉字符串第一个字符,它有三个参数,分别是:原字符串,偏移量,截取长度,其中偏移量为1表示去掉第一个字符,而截取长度取全***度表示取出剩余的字符,比如:

$str = 'hello world';

$str1 = substr($str, 1);

echo $str1;

// 输出 ‘ello world’

2、使用 substr_replace() 函数,其原理是替换字符串,我们可以把需要去掉的一个字符当做替换字符串,把它替换为空后,可实现去掉第一个字符的效果,它有三个参数,分别是:原字符串,替换字符串,替换位置,比如:

$str = 'hello world';

$str1 = substr_replace($str, '', 0, 1);

echo $str1;

// 输出 ‘ello world’

以上就是关于php怎么去掉第一个字符的学习内容,可以看出,PHP有多种方法可以去掉第一个字符,具体选择哪个方法,取决于实际的需求。在学习这些技术的过程中,要多多练习,以提升自己编程技能。